Overview

Target SVP Siobhán Mc Feeney articulated a deliberate, governance-first AI implementation strategy at VB Transform 2026, positioning Target’s proprietary operational architecture — not foundational models — as its true competitive moat.

TL;DR

  • Target claims its AI advantage lies in layered infrastructure (governance, taxonomy, observability, autonomy frameworks), not model selection.
  • Agents are granted autonomy incrementally, only after rigorous problem-scoping, registration, certification, and lineage tracking.
  • A real-world digital-twin inventory simulation demonstrated unexpected but validated demand insight — validating the system’s contextual reasoning over human intuition.

Claim Ledger

01 Primary Business Claim Present in Source risk:Moderate

Target’s real AI moat isn’t the models — it’s everything built around them: governance, taxonomy, data layer, autonomy frameworks, and observability.

evidence: Direct quote articulating the claim; supporting description of agent registration, certification, lineage, and autonomy progression.

""There's a lot in it. That to us is the moat," Mc Feeney said at VB Transform 2026. "The models are great, and they're important. They're just not sufficient to be the competitive advantage.""
